Career Path
Supply Chain Analysts: Analyze data to optimize supply chain processes and improve efficiency.
Logistics Managers: Oversee transportation, warehousing, and distribution to ensure timely delivery.
Procurement Specialists: Source and negotiate with suppliers to secure cost-effective materials.
Operations Managers: Manage day-to-day operations to align with organizational goals.
Inventory Planners: Forecast demand and manage stock levels to prevent shortages or overstocking.
